Known AccuTemp tilt skillet weak points
- Water and scale buildup in the connectionless steamer pan affecting heating
- Steam-heated griddle sealed-chamber pressure or heat faults
- Door gasket and latch wear on steamers
- Control board and thermostat calibration issues
